Frequently Asked Questions about 3 Bedroom Turning Mill Apartments

How much is the average rent for a 3 Bedroom Turning Mill Apartment?

The average rent for a 3 Bedroom Apartment in Turning Mill is $4,844.

What is the largest available 3 Bedroom Turning Mill Apartment for rent?

Today's apartment with the most square footage in Turning Mill is a 1,500 square feet unit starting from $5,635 at Katahdin Woods.

What is the average size for Turning Mill 3 Bedroom Apartments for rent?

The average size for a 3 Bedroom rental in Turning Mill is currently 1,560 sq ft.
